The first is to be cautious about independence. The word "Shen Du" comes from the ancient Chinese book "Zhongyong" in the Book of Rites. It means that moral principles cannot be left for a moment, and one must always check oneself.
The second is to "accumulate good deeds and become virtuous." Only by using continuous accumulation methods can teachers gradually acquire noble moral qualities as teachers.
The third is to guard against subtle changes. We must pay attention to overcoming any words and deeds that are not in line with teacher ethics and nip them in the bud. "Don't do evil things because they are small, and don't do good things because they are small things." This refers to this kind of cultivation method that prevents subtle things and delays.
The specific methods are:
(1) Unify knowledge and action , practice it personally. The combination of theory and practice is the fundamental way to cultivate teachers' ethics. On the one hand, teachers must seriously study the relevant theories of teacher ethics, constantly improve their understanding of teachers' ethics, and establish noble moral ideals; on the other hand, they must actively devote themselves to education and teaching. At work. Start from a small place, put moral ideals and teacher ethics theories into action, do your job well, teach and educate people, and be a role model. This is the fundamental purpose of teacher ethics cultivation.
(2) Strictness. Self-examination and listening will lead to understanding. This is the internal motivation and external driving force to promote personal progress. Due to the hard, heavy and complex nature of teachers' work, teachers will have repeated or twists and turns in their moral cultivation, and this will also occur for various reasons. Shortcomings or mistakes, correct criticism and self-criticism, and the combination of "self-analysis" and "listening" are effective methods for teacher cultivation.

(4) Repeated training and efforts to be cautious about oneself means to be careful about yourself when you are alone and no one is paying attention. Be cautious and meticulous in your behavior. Being cautious and independent is not only an important method of moral cultivation, but also a high level of cultivation. It requires teachers to focus on the depths of their own hearts, examine their own words and deeds, and persevere and practice repeatedly. Let your own teacher's moral cultivation gradually reach the perfect state.
